Bacon and Swiss Quiche

3

Points®

Total time: 55 min • Prep: 20 min • Cook: 35 min • Serves: 8 • Difficulty: Easy

Vary this simple recipe by using other types of cheese, or by adding diced, cooked vegetables and fresh herbs.

Ingredients

Phyllo dough

2 sheet(s), cut into 3 strips each

Raw egg

3 large

Fat free egg substitute

¼ cup(s)

Fat free evaporated milk

1 cup(s)

All-purpose flour

2 tbsp(s)

Table salt

¼ tsp(s)

Black pepper

¼ pinch(es)

Ground nutmeg

¼ tsp(s)

Low-fat hard or semisoft cheese

½ cup(s), shredded, Swiss, grated

Cooked turkey bacon

4 oz, diced

Instructions

1

Preheat oven to 350ºF. Coat a 9-inch pie plate with cooking spray.

2

Lay phyllo dough in pie plate, one piece at a time, coating each layer with cooking spray — dough should cover bottom and sides of dish. Fold in any overhanging corners.

3

Whisk together eggs, egg substitute, milk, flour, salt, pepper and nutmeg.

4

Sprinkle cheese and bacon over phyllo dough. Pour in egg mixture and place quiche on a baking sheet. Bake until firm, about 30 to 35 minutes. Let cool at least 5 minutes before cutting into 8 wedges.
